ARS Route Lists

Purpose:

The ARS Route Lists form provides a list of trunk routes to call according to customer requirements and cost. A type of terminal hunting is performed through this form by the ARS software in that the list of routes is scanned beginning with the first route specified, progressing to the more expensive routes only if the less costly alternatives are busy. During call processing the list is used to select from up to three available routes (listed by increasing cost).

Routes cannot be repeated in the Route List, but can appear in different route lists. The ARS Route Lists form is referred to by the ARS Digits Dialed form and ARS Route Plans form.

List Number

System-generated, protected field. A pre-printed list of List Numbers. The maximum number of Route Lists is 200. Route list numbers are referenced by the Termination field of the ARS Digits Dialed form and ARS Route Plans form.

 

1st Choice Route

Enter the first choice (least expensive) route. The route is identified by a 1-, 2-, or 3-digit route number in the range of 1 through 200. Note: If an MSDN/DPNSS link is available, it should be the first choice in a route list, as it will provide more features than a non-network link.

This route determines whether or not an account code is required.

2nd through 6th Choice Route

Enter a 1-, 2-, or 3-digit route number in the range of 1 through 200. Not all six choices need be specified for any list number.

2nd through 6th Choice Warning Tone

Select "Yes" if expensive warning tone is to be provided when the route is accessed. Select "No" or leave the column blank to disable warning tone for the route.
